RACE:Aussie mare fancied to emulate Nature Strip at Ascot

Australian speedball Joliestar is one of 23 sprinters still in contention for the Queen Elizabeth II Jubilee Stakes following the confirmation stage.

The five-year-old is a hot favourite to become the latest antipodean challenger to claim Royal Ascot glory, having won each of her three starts in her homeland so far this year.

Joliestar's trainer Chris Waller is bidding for a second victory on the Royal meeting, having saddled Nature Strip to win the King Charles III Stakes in 2022.

Overpass is a second potential Australian representative in the final day feature, but he must first come through the King Charles III Stakes on Tuesday (local time), while there are two Japanese contenders in the shape of last year's runner-up Satono Reve and Lugal.
